That said, if you actually would like to know if it's required to employ the specialists, you require to comprehend the various sorts of water you might be taking care of and also where each type comes from.

You will recognize you are managing clean water, or category one water, if the leak is originating from a supply line or a leaking faucet. Nevertheless, clean water can rapidly come to be polluted if permitted to rest for a specific time period in specific conditions. It can also end up being unclean if it comes into contact with pollutants, such as soaps, detergents or chemicals.

Gray water typically comes from a toilet overflow of water that has pee yet no feces, a dishwasher problem or a cleaning maker overflow. Though you might feel comfortable with the pollutants in gray water, health specialists caution versus cleaning this kind of drain damages by yourself. Several household cleaners and also products can cause ailment or discomfort when mixed with water.

Black water is the most awful kind of water and also does contain harmful impurities. If you attempt to cleanse up black water on your own and without the correct tools and safety devices, you put on your own in danger of creating serious ailment. Relying on the contaminants, you may place yourself in danger of fatality.

Though personal items may not be promptly damaged by water, water that is not eliminated promptly and high moisture can trigger some possessions in your house to deteriorate. Items such as chairs, workdesks and various other items of furniture may be influenced by standing water as well as high degrees of humidity. Belongings made from timber are specifically prone to damage as they may rot rapidly.

Since mold and mildew most commonly expands near water, moist locations with high humidity degrees as an outcome of flooding produce the excellent atmosphere for mold and mildew. Mold and mildew can grow in an issue of days, and black mold, a kind of mold that can be specifically hazardous, can cause comprehensive damage to a residence and also can develop health risks.
